For the 2024 school year, there are 3 public middle schools serving 749 students in Koochiching County, MN.
The top ranked public middle schools in Koochiching County, MN are Littlefork-big Falls Secondary, Falls Secondary and Northome Secondary.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Koochiching County, MN public middle schools have an average math proficiency score of 38% (versus the Minnesota public middle school average of 38%), and reading proficiency score of 46% (versus the 51% statewide average). Middle schools in Koochiching County have an average ranking of 5/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Minnesota public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 15% of the student body (majority American Indian), which is less than the Minnesota public middle school average of 37% (majority Black and Hispanic).
